Poland - Paper and Paperboard Gross Value Added Per Employee FTE
Since 2014, Poland Paper and Paperboard Gross Value Added Per Employee FTE grew 3.2% year on year. With €106.9 Thousand in 2019, the country was number 7 comparing other countries in Paper and Paperboard Gross Value Added Per Employee FTE. Poland is overtaken by Denmark, which was ranked number 6 at €117.7 Thousand and is followed by Germany at €104.8 Thousand. Finland topped the ranking with €177.6 Thousand in 2019, +0.2% compared to 2018. Portugal, Sweden and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Denmark recorded the best 5 years average growth at +7.9% per year, while Greece was the worst growing country at -0.1% per year.
